Jason Browne, a passionate music educator and musician, has successfully combined his love for teaching with his expertise in instrument repair, creating JB’s Band Instrument Repair & Music School in League City, Texas. Since opening the doors to his business, Browne has fostered a space where students not only learn music but also receive high-quality instrument repair services — a niche he recognized while teaching in local schools.
A Musician’s Journey to Educator
Browne’s musical journey began at the young age of 12 when he picked up the trumpet. Initially frustrated with his progress, he nearly quit before high school. But with perseverance and a deeper understanding of his craft, Browne fell in love with music and made it his career. His passion led him to the University of Houston, where he earned a degree in music business. Browne then transitioned into teaching, where he noticed a key gap in the local music scene: the lack of accessible, reliable instrument repair services for students.
Recognizing the Need for Instrument Repair
While teaching music, Browne frequently encountered delays in getting students’ instruments repaired. Often, students would have to wait weeks for their instruments to be fixed, which hindered their learning and performance. Determined to address this issue, Browne took matters into his own hands. He began learning the craft of instrument repair and, in 2017, expanded his business to include professional instrument repair services.
JB’s Band Instrument Repair & Music School now offers services like cleaning, repairs for brass and woodwind instruments, dent removals, part replacements, and polishing.
